We love the ones they take on the rides as well! My sister and I got a great one of us on the Buzz ride. The only problem there is that you don't get the whole family in that one. There is a place after the Imagination ride in the Souvenier shop where you can pick out a background, or be in an interactive photo. Last Christmas we did a tree decorating one. Another time we got one in front of the Castle (only us, no crowds). These are really great. Other than that, I say, just be ready when the moment arrives to catch your family in the "moment". In the imagination pavilion there's a HUGE camera that actually works. We got our picture taken by it, and they displayed it on screens through the pavilion, and we got a free copy to take home!

We love to take one of our son in the British phone booth in Epcot/England. We try to get a family pic in front of the castle from the bridge to tomorrowland. Another one is the hearst in front of the Haunted Mansion with it in the background.
